Position Summary:
Joins, fabricates, and repairs equipment, structures, and various types of metal objects using different welding techniques.
Job Responsibilities:
Analyzes plans, and drawings to determine measurements, plan layout, and sequence of welding assignments.
Determines the best equipment and welding methods such as MIG and TIG welding, electric arc, and oxygen-acetylene based on the specific job requirements
Operates drill presses, grinders, power saws, and various powered and nonpowered hand tools
Clean equipment, using scrapers, wire brushes, and cleaning solvents
Ensure WHS, Environmental and Quality compliance in accordance with established procedures, policies, and work standards
Undertake and participate in job and plant hazard identification and incident notifications
Wear Personal Protective Equipment (PPE) as required by WHS legislation, industry standards, and company policies
